FedInvent Patents are patents funded by US taxpayers. Taxpayer-funded patents have Government Interest Statements in the body of the patent or are patents where an agency of the US federal government has retained the title to the patent and is listed as an assignee. The presence of a government interest statement, as required by the Bayh-Dole Act, indicates the holder of a federal contract, grant, or cooperative research agreement has elected to retain the title of inventions conceived and reduced to practice during that contract.

About Y Emerging Technology Symbols

Patent documents that contain a Y02 or Y04 CPC symbol are already classified elsewhere. USPTO adds the Y symbols to the classification data to monitor new technological developments covering clean technology and inventions impacting climate change, important American science and technology interests.

Y02 — Green House Gas Mitigation

Y02 covers selected technologies, that control, reduce, or prevent anthropogenic emissions of greenhouse gases (GHG), in the framework of the Kyoto Protocol and the Paris Agreement, and technologies that allow adapting to the adverse effects of climate change. Y02A covers technologies for adaptation to climate change, — technologies that allow adapting to the adverse effects of climate change in human, industrial (including agriculture and livestock), and economic activities. Y02P covers climate change mitigation technologies in any kind of industrial processing or production activity, including the agroalimentary industry (relating to agriculture and food), agriculture, fishing, ranching and the like.

Y04 — Enabling Technologies

Y04 is focused on the information and communications inventions that facilitate climate change technology. Y04S covers systems integrating technologies related to power network operation, communication, or information technologies for improving electrical power generation, transmission, distribution, management, or usage. Examples of the art covered here are technologies related to smart grids, home appliances, and systems supporting the interoperability of electric or hybrid vehicles.

Technology Center Explainer

How Tech Centers and Art Units Are Organized And Why It Matters

Patents travel from Technology Center to Art Unit to Group Art Unit to Patent Examiner.

The USPTO's patent corps is organized into Technology Centers (TCs), groups of patent examiners with specific scientific and technical domain expertise. Technology Centers are further divided into Art Units (AUs) organized by major types of inventive art within a scientific or technical domain. Art Units are organized into Group Art Units, even more specialized and granular teams of examiners.

Group Art Units (GAUs) are where patent examiners prosecute patent applications. Patent applications are docketed to examiners based on specific subject matter classifications of a particular GAU.

Understanding Technology Centers, Art Units, and Group Art Units helps you understand what type of inventions are being prosecuted within each scientific and technical domain, how long it takes from the date a patent application is filed to the time a final decision on the patentability of the invention is made.

About Plant Patents

Plant Patents are granted to an inventor who has invented, or discovered and asexually reproduced a distinct and new variety of plant, other than a tuber propagated plant or a plant found in an uncultivated state. If you've ever eaten a pluot, you've enjoyed the fruit of a plant patent.

Plant patent numbers begin with a "PP" followed by a five digit number. The first Plant Patent was issued in 1931. Plant patents are valid for 20 years from the filing date.

About Design Patents

The design FOR an article. Not to the design OF an article.

Patents examined here cover Design patents cover the appearance of an article. The design for an article consists of the visual characteristics embodied in or applied to an article. Since a design is manifested in appearance, the subject matter of a design patent application may relate to the configuration or shape of an article, to the surface ornamentation applied to an article, or to the combination of configuration and surface ornamentation.

Design is inseparable from the article to which it is applied and cannot exist alone merely as a scheme of surface ornamentation. It must be a definite, preconceived thing, capable of reproduction and not merely the chance result of a method.

Design patent numbers begin with a "D" followed by a six digit number. The first Design Patent was issued in 1843. The term of a design patent is 15 years measured from the date of grant, if the design application was filed on or after May 13, 2015 (or 14 years if filed before May 13, 2015).

THE NUMBERS MAY NOT MATCH THE NUMBER OF PATENTS WE ANALYZE EACH WEEK

The numbers in the tables presented on this page will not add up to the number of patents granted each week because patents are counted by each agency that funded the creation of the invention. Patents and funding have a many-to-many relationship. One patent may have more than one funding grant or contract associated with it. A grant or contract may lead to more than one patent. More than one agency may have funded the inventors or the contract. More than one university or business may have worked together on an invention. When we report the numbers here, we associate a patent with all of the entities and funding that are reflected on the patent and report them to you. This approach presents a more complete picture of what's going on in the federal innovation ecosphere.
